Why is Michael Jordan the G.O.A.T. of Sports Cards?
Michael Jordan's influence on the sports card market is unparalleled. His rookie card, the 1986 Fleer #57, is considered one of the most iconic and valuable cards in the industry. In fact, this card alone can fetch tens of thousands of dollars in top condition.
